Your customers\npersonalize a product directly on your own product page, and you get a\nprint-ready production file for every order they place.<\/p>\n\n<h4>The work it removes<\/h4>\n\n<p>Selling personalized products usually turns into an email thread. The customer\nsends a low-resolution logo, you rebuild it by hand, you send back a proof, they\nask for one more change, and the file still reaches the printer wrong. The\ncustomer never really saw what they were buying.<\/p>\n\n<p>Pressria moves that work onto the product page. What the customer sees on screen\nis what gets produced, and the production file is generated the moment the order\nis paid.<\/p>\n\n<h4>How it works<\/h4>\n\n<ol>\n<li>Enable a product in the Pressria admin and define its printable area.<\/li>\n<li>An Edit Design button appears next to Add to Cart on that product's page.<\/li>\n<li>The customer adds images and text, and previews the result on that product's\nown mockup.<\/li>\n<li>The finished design follows the line item into the cart, through checkout and\nonto the order.<\/li>\n<li>When the order is paid, the production file is generated automatically, with\ncut lines applied for die-cut products.<\/li>\n<\/ol>\n\n<h4>Features<\/h4>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Product designer on your existing WooCommerce product pages. No separate\nstorefront, no theme rebuild, no page builder required.<\/li>\n<li>Print-ready output. A production PDF for every completed design, with cut\nlines for die-cut items such as stickers, acrylic goods and keyrings.<\/li>\n<li>Printable area control. You define the print area per product, and the editor\nkeeps the artwork inside it.<\/li>\n<li>Per-product mockups. Each product previews on its own mockup rather than a\ngeneric template.<\/li>\n<li>Variable product support. The editor opens with the variation the customer\nselected, and design templates are matched to the option they chose.<\/li>\n<li>Designs visible everywhere. Thumbnails appear in the cart, at checkout, on\norder pages, in order emails and in the WordPress admin order screen.<\/li>\n<li>Bulk product sync. Send your existing WooCommerce catalog to Pressria in one\npass instead of enabling products one at a time.<\/li>\n<li>Reliable order handoff. Failed transmissions retry in the background through\nAction Scheduler and are recorded as order notes.<\/li>\n<li>No design software needed, for you or for your customers.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h4>Which products can customers design?<\/h4>\n\n<p>Apparel, phone cases, footwear, keyrings, acrylic goods, and die-cut stickers\nand sticker sheets.<\/p>\n\n<p>The list is not fixed. Any WooCommerce product can be enabled once you define\nits printable area and its mockup, so the same editor covers whatever your\ncatalog sells.<\/p>\n\n<h4>Already have artwork in Adobe Illustrator?<\/h4>\n\n<p>Pressria's free Illustrator plugin uploads .ai and .eps files as editable\ntemplates, in bulk, generating thumbnails and design areas automatically. The free allowance resets at the start of\neach cycle.<\/p>\n\n<p>Use of this plugin requires a Pressria account, which is created from the\nplugin settings screen.<\/p>\n\n<h3>External Services<\/h3>\n\n<p>This plugin relies on Pressria (https:\/\/www.pressria.com) to provide web-to-print\nfunctionality and cannot work without this service. Requests from your site go to\nthe Pressria API at https:\/\/pod.pressria.com, and finished design images are\nserved to your visitors' browsers from https:\/\/cdn.pressria.com.<\/p>\n\n<p>What is sent, and when:<\/p>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Plugin activation - site URL and a randomly generated install token.<\/li>\n<li>Connecting your shop - shop name, shop administrator email address, shop logo\nURL, language, site URL and install token.<\/li>\n<li>Product created, updated, deleted or synced - product ID, name, status, type,\nthumbnail URL, categories, permalink and site URL; for a variable product, the\noption names and values used by its variations. No prices, stock levels or\ncustomer data.<\/li>\n<li>Product page viewed - product ID and site URL, to check whether the product is\ncustomizable.<\/li>\n<li>Customer opens the design editor - site URL, a timestamp, a signature and the\nproduct ID. The editor is loaded from Pressria in a frame, or from your own\neditor domain if your account is configured with one, and stores the content\nthe customer adds to the design.<\/li>\n<li>Order reaches a paid status - order ID and number, order status, currency,\norder total, payment date, site URL, and for each line item the item ID,\nproduct ID, variation ID, product name, quantity, line total and the design\nreferences. Line amounts are the sale amounts paid in your shop, and are used\nto calculate the usage-based fee described under Pricing.<\/li>\n<li>Order cancelled, refunded or restored - order ID and number, the new order\nstatus, the design codes in a refunded state, and site URL.<\/li>\n<li>Design images - your visitors' browsers load them directly from the image host\nabove when a thumbnail is shown in the cart, at checkout, on order pages, in\norder emails and in the WordPress admin order screen.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<p>Customer personal data - name, email address, phone number and shipping address -\nis never transmitted.<\/p>\n\n<p>Terms of Service: https:\/\/goods.pressria.com\/terms\/\nPrivacy Policy: https:\/\/goods.pressria.com\/privacy\/<\/p>\n\n<!--section=installation-->\n<ol>\n<li>Install and activate the plugin. You do\nnot rebuild your theme, and no page builder is required.<\/p><\/dd>\n<dt id=\"what%20does%20it%20cost%3F\"><h3>What does it cost?<\/h3><\/dt>\n<dd><p>Nothing to install, and nothing until you sell.<\/p>\n\n<p>Every store gets 20 completed designs free in each billing cycle. Beyond that, a\ncompleted design costs 5% of that line item's sale amount, with a minimum of\n$0.30 and a maximum of $5.00 per design. Sticker products use a lower minimum of\n$0.15 (a product counts as a sticker when its product name says so). These\namounts are defined in USD and converted at the exchange rate captured when the\ndesign is completed, so orders in other currencies are charged the equivalent.<\/p>\n\n<p>A completed design is counted once, when the production file is generated, not\nper printed copy. One design ordered in a quantity of 1,000 is still one charge,\nand the maximum above applies to it.<\/p><\/dd>\n<dt id=\"where%20do%20i%20see%20what%20i%20have%20been%20charged%3F\"><h3>Where do I see what I have been charged?<\/h3><\/dt>\n<dd><p>In the Pressria admin under Usage &amp; Billing. It shows the current cycle's\ncompleted designs, how much of the free allowance is left, the estimated charge\nfor the cycle, and a per-cycle history with refunds and adjustments.<\/p>\n\n<p>Your billing cycle starts on the day you connect and repeats on that date each\nmonth, not on the 1st. Failures are recorded as order notes.<\/p><\/dd>\n\n<\/dl>\n\n<!--section=changelog-->\n<h4>1.0.3<\/h4>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Scheduled background jobs are now cancelled when the plugin is deactivated.\nPreviously they stayed in the WordPress cron table after deactivation.<\/li>\n<li>Deleting the plugin now removes the settings, cached product states and\nproduct metadata it created. Order records are deliberately left untouched,\nso past orders keep showing which design they were produced from.<\/li>\n<li>Requires WordPress 6.5 or later, which is the version that enforces the\nWooCommerce dependency declared by this plugin.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h4>1.0.2<\/h4>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Order cancellations and refunds are now reported to Pressria so that the\nusage-based fee is adjusted. Previously only paid orders were sent, and a\nrefunded order kept being charged the full percentage fee.<\/li>\n<li>Partial refunds are supported. Refunding a line item's full quantity waives\nthe percentage fee for that design; refunding part of the quantity, or an\namount without reducing the quantity, does not, because the design was still\nproduced.<\/li>\n<li>Deleting a refund in WooCommerce restores the fee for the affected designs.<\/li>\n<li>Cancellation and refund reports that fail to reach Pressria now retry in the\nbackground (Action Scheduler, up to five attempts) and are recorded as order\nnotes. Previously a single failure was silent.<\/li>\n<li>The order number is now sent with cancellation and refund reports, so shops\nusing a custom order-numbering plugin are matched correctly.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h4>1.0.1<\/h4>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Product sync now includes the option names and values used by a variable\nproduct's variations, so a design template can be matched to the option the\ncustomer selects.<\/li>\n<li>On a variable product, the design editor now opens with the variation the\ncustomer selected on the product page, instead of always using the first one.<\/li>\n<li>The Edit Design button stays disabled until a variation is selected, with a\nshort hint explaining why.<\/li>\n<li>The Edit Design button now follows the active theme's button styles, so it no\nlonger appears unstyled or full width on block themes.<\/li>\n<li>Tested up to WordPress 7.0 and WooCommerce 10.9.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n<h4>1.0.0<\/h4>\n\n<ul>\n<li>Initial release.<\/li>\n<\/ul>","raw_excerpt":"Web-to-print product designer for WooCommerce.
